Security Polygrapher - Security Clearance Required

V2X
Springfield, Virginia
Full-time

Overview

This role is in support of an exciting new effort and is contingent upon contract award.

Responsibilities

  • Conduct and administer CI scope polygraph examinations and Expanded Scope Screening polygraph examinations to NGA military, civilian and contractor personnel in accordance with NGA’s policies, regulations, and operating instructions.
  • Prepare, submit and maintain clear comprehensive concise and accurate polygraph charts and test results according to Federal regulations.
  • Assist in execution of NGA’s polygraph program in accordance with DoD and IC policies and regulations.
  • Assist in the education and briefing to the NGA population the polygraph program capabilities.
  • Make all necessary data entry of polygraph documentation as required by regulations and NGA policies.
  • Must have and maintain Federal polygraph certification.

Qualifications

  • More than 3 years of experience.
  • TS / SCI required.
  • Bachelors or equivalent experience in a related field.
  • Experience with conducting and documenting polygraphs.
  • Interpersonal skills and ability to relate to diverse groups of people from different backgrounds and cultures.
  • Working knowledge in DoD / Intelligence regulations and familiar with intelligence oversight principles.
  • Able to relate to diverse groups of people from different backgrounds and cultures.
